Myanmar’s army orders arrest of protest leaders and journalists

Myanmar’s junta on Saturday suspended laws constraining security forces from detaining suspects or searching private property without court approval and ordered the arrest of well-known backers of mass protests against this month’s coup. A series of announcements came on the eighth day of country-wide demonstrations against the February 1 takeover and detention of elected leader … Read more

Tech elite ‘see things differently to other wealthy business leaders’ 

Technology’s elite sees the world in different light to other ultra-wealthy business leaders outside the tech industry, according to a new study.  German and US researchers investigated the worldviews of the 100 richest people in the tech world, as listed by Forbes. Included were leaders of ‘the big nine’ – Amazon, Google, Facebook, Tencent, Baidu, Alibaba, Microsoft, IBM and Apple … Read more

Cornish village Carbis Bay (population 3,000) prepares to welcome world leaders for G7 summit 

A tiny Cornish seaside village is to host world leaders in the first in-person meeting of the G7 in almost two years in June. For Boris Johnson’s first major summit in the UK, he has picked Carbis Bay in Britain’s most southerly county for the gathering, where he hopes to unite leaders on a message of … Read more
